Digital Kit Design » Horned Beetle Hovertank

This insect inspired design started off as either a sci-fi hovertank or a steampunk walker. I posted the base armor design up on my Patreon and ran a poll to let my customers decide what they wanted more. They chose the hovertank so I continued work on the design in that direction.

I wanted to keep the armor very simple for a few reasons. First I thought it would look great if a customer decided to stipple on a cast-iron texture using decanted or jarred primer. I also wanted to keep the overall smooth armored top of the original insect coupled with all the underside detail beetles tend to have in contrast. Lastly, I made a hovertank out of many spare leftover kit parts long ago that was covered in stowage, bags, bedrolls, etc…. Some netting draped over the rear armor with all those sorts of things attached would look quite interesting.

The Horned Beetle Hovertank was designed as a digital kit using Autodesk Fusion 360. Due to the rush of constantly designing new monthly content, I have not been able to assemble or clean the one print I’ve made of it, however more than a few customers have built and painted their own. I designed and optimized this kit to be resin-printed in 1/35 scale to match my other insect and sci-fi designs. I always consider the intended scale/print-size when designing to maximize what can be done to make sure all of the details are crisp and not too thin or thick visually.
